Marriage Grant of Rs.51,000/- to Daughter/Sister of Personnel Killed/ Disabled in War/ Action/Terrorist Attack/Naxalite Attack/IS Duty

The scheme provides ₹51,000 as a wedding gift to the sister or daughter of a martyred soldier to honor their sacrifice and support the dependent family.

What you get

A gift amount of ₹51,000 is provided for the marriage of the sister or daughter of a martyred soldier/officer.

Who can apply

The applicant must be a dependent (sister or daughter) of a martyred officer or soldier.; The deceased officer/soldier must be a permanent resident of Madhya Pradesh.; The martyrdom must have occurred during war, military operation, Naxalite attack, terrorist attack, or internal security duty.

Common Questions

Who can apply for this scheme?

The sister or daughter of a martyred officer or soldier who was a permanent resident of Madhya Pradesh.

What is the amount of assistance provided?

Financial assistance of ₹51,000 as a one-time gift.

Is there any application fee?

No, the application process is completely free.

What documents are required for application?

Proof of relationship, domicile, death certificate, battle casualty report, and marriage proof.

Can the benefit be claimed if the martyr’s family already received Central Government aid?

Not for the same purpose; a self-declaration affidavit must confirm this.

Is the scheme applicable to all types of martyrs?

Yes, including those who died in war, terrorist attacks, Naxalite operations, or internal security duties.

Where should the application be submitted?

The application is submitted at the District Sainik Welfare Office of the applicant’s district.
